Jeff Rivera has an interesting piece up at the Examiner focusing on Keanu Reeves and his role in generation Um…. The piece starts out talking about the film and Keanu’s character’s role in it. From there the author moves on to the Q&A session that took place following the premiere.
During the Q&A, the cast and director offered additional details on their character. Additionally, Keanu Reeves, Bojana Novakovic and Adelaide Clemens talked about their experiences filming together and some of the moments they shared on the set. With respect to Keanu, the author wrote:
Reeves especially seemed to be enjoying the Q&A session that followed the film’s screening, joking about reciting sonnets on set and even pulling his pants down during filming in order to make the cast more comfortable with one another. There were jokes about an infamous New York bonding trip the cast took together, on which even a joking Reeves solemnly refused to divulge the details of.
Rivera finished the piece saying:
“Generation Um” offers a glimpse at another side of Keanu Reeves as an acting talent, and certainly promises further great things from him in the future. But in the meantime, as it always is with those otherwise seemingly tough-guy actions stars, it’s nice to see them have the opportunity to cut loose and have a little fun.
